About Nytida RånäsNytida Rånäs is located in a beautiful natural environment near Rånäs Castle. The operations are aimed at individuals with mental health issues, substance abuse, and comorbidity. Here, 40+30 individuals aged 21 and above reside in 2 facilities.
We work in teams and closely around each individual, always based on the needs, conditions, and wishes of the individual.
About the roleAs a nurse with us, you have the overall responsibility for health and medical care interventions (HSL). This includes, among other things, that you:
work to promote the physical and mental health of the residents
establish and follow up care and health plans
are responsible for medication management
perform standard nursing tasks within municipal health and medical care
You are part of the team around each resident together with the group manager and support staff. Your role is central to our joint efforts to provide each person with the right support and conditions for a meaningful life.

Nytida provides support to children, young people, and adults for the needs of a lifetime within disability and psychosocial issues. We offer housing, daily activities, support to individuals and families, as well as schools at about 400 units across the country. We aim to be quality-leading in everything we do, and our vision is to make the world a little better, one person at a time. Our employees work with each person's quality of life and safety in focus.
